The USA comprises about 5% of the world's population and annually produces 27% of the world's garbage.

  • The USA uses 6 billion pounds of chemical products yearly

  • The USA uses 4.5 billion pounds of paper products yearly

  • The USA uses 35 billion pounds of plastic liners yearly

  • The USA disposes 500 million pounds of cleaning equipment yearly

  • The USA disposes 100 million tons of construction waste yearly

EPA rates indoor environment as potentially 3-5 times more harmful to humans than the outdoor environment.

EPA rates indoor air quality as one of the top 5 health risks.

Two-thirds of commercial buildings are rated as having "sick building syndrome".

There are 100 million lost work days each year due to poor indoor air quality.

These numbers emphasize the immediate need to be concerned about the cleaning process and its effect on health of the user, occupant, visitor and the indoor outdoor environment.

Also more state and local governments are mandating environmentally preferable purchasing procedures, products, equipment and cleaning procedures.

States - California, Illinois, Massachusetts, Minnesota, New Jersey, New York, Vermont, Washington and Wisconsin.
